Expression in Music by Hale VanderCook is a method book on the basics of musical expression for musicians studying any instrument. Designed as a clear introduction to interpretation, phrasing, dynamics, and musical nuance, it helps players move beyond notes and rhythms to better communicate feeling and intent in performance.
This guide is especially useful for students and educators seeking a focused resource on music expression fundamentals. The material applies across all instruments, making it a practical addition to individual study as well as broader music instruction.
The book presents clearly written explanations and practical examples that apply across all instruments. The material is delivered through standard notation concepts and performance-focused discussion rather than instrument-specific exercises, making it adaptable for individual practice or classroom instruction. It integrates easily into broader music study and serves as a convenient reference during lessons or rehearsals.
VanderCook’s approach emphasizes clarity and musicality, guiding players to think critically about tone, balance, phrasing, and stylistic interpretation. Rather than overwhelming the reader, the book offers a focused exploration of expressive techniques that can immediately enhance performance quality. For teachers, it serves as a reliable supplemental text that supports instruction in musical interpretation and artistry.
Whether used as a foundational learning tool or a refresher for developing musicians, this method book encourages thoughtful, expressive playing. Its accessible language and practical insights make it a meaningful addition to any musician’s library, supporting growth in both technical understanding and artistic confidence.
